What is a Pension Plan, and How Does It Work?

A pension scheme generally comes with multiple benefits such as investment and insurance cover. The pension scheme in India requires you to pay a fixed amount regularly over a specific time period. When you retire, you can receive a constant flow of income on a monthly or yearly basis, or you can also receive the income as a lump sum on your retirement. The pension plans are considered as one of the best investment options for the retirement.

It is essential to start investing in a pension plan which is suitable for you at an early age to take advantage of the power of compounding. It will make sure that you have an adequate corpus to tackle the consistently rising inflation of the country efficiently in your senior years. You can also easily manage your post-retirement expenses and also your healthcare costs.

PPF – Public Provident Fund

Public Provident Fund is a long-term investment scheme with 15 years of tenure. So, the impact of compounding is enormous, especially towards the end of the term. The maximum limit to invest in PPF is INR 150,000 yearly. It is one of the best pension schemes in India. The PPF account also provides tax benefits under Section 80C of the Income Tax Act, 1961. The interest rate of PPF is set by the government of India quarterly.

EPF – Employee Provident Fund

Employee Provident Fund is a government savings platform for salaried employees. Both the employer and the employee have to make an equal contribution towards the EPF account of the employee. On retirement, the employee will receive the total contributed amount along with the accrued interests.

Annuity Plans

The Annuity plan is very popular as it provides a life cover along with a regular source of income. If any unfortunate event occurs to you while the plan is active, your family members will receive a lump-sum payout.

There are two types of annuity plans in the market:

  • Deferred Annuity: It is a contract made with an insurance company to help you build a retirement corpus. You can make a simple lump sum payout or pay regular premiums over a fixed time period. This scheme helps you to invest as per your resources.
  • Immediate Annuity: It is a contract between you and the insurance company, where you pay a lump sum amount and receives guaranteed income for a lifetime, starting almost immediately.
